基于约束和解空间的协同设计方法研究.pdfVIP

基于约束和解空间的协同设计方法研究.pdf

  1. 1、本文档共3页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于约束和解空间的协同设计方法研究.pdf

机械设计 JOURNAL0FMACHINEDESIGN 33 基于约束和解空间的协同设计方法研究 吴新良,陈亮 (福州大学机械工程学院,福建福州350002) 摘要:分析并提出了从领域视图构建协同设计约束网络的模型,并研究了基于xml约束信息的表迟。在构建约束网 络的基础上,本文用区间算法进行求解.得出各设计领域的一致性设计解空间,有助于设计协调。最后建立一个以项目 管理为基础的原型系统以支持各领域人员问的协同设计。 关键词:协同设计;约束网络;约束求解;区间算法 现代产品设计的对象越来越复杂,已趋向多领域、多学科 之间的协同设计。当设计需求可以表达成约束的时候,基于约 束的构建与求解就为协同设计的协调提供了支持,有助于避免 冲突和支持产品顺利设计。文献【11提出了解空间的概念支持 协商迸行协同设计,并对连续域的约束满足问题求解技术作了 研究。文献【2】采用区间描述设计变量的不确定性,并提出了 结合区间算法和遗传算法的约束一致性求解框架。本文从机械 产品协同设计的角度分析基于任务分解的多学科协同设计约 束网络的特点,提出从各设计领域视图构建协同设计约束网络 的模型,以xml表达各领域的约束信息,并用区间算法对约束 网络进行求解。在分析的基础上建立一个以项目管理为基础的 协同设计原形系统以帮助各领域设计人员建立设计约束网络 以支持协同设计。 1 协同设计中约束网络的构建 图1 多领域协同设计约束网络模型 基于约束的设计方法认为在产品设计过程中,各设计子 2基于XML的约束信息表达 任务之间存在着各种相互制约、相互依赖的关系,其中包括 设计规范、设计对象的基本规律、各种一致性要求、当前技 协同设计中约束具有动态性的特点,即随着设计的要进行 术水平和资源限制以及用户需求等,这些关系可以通过约束 不断添加、修改约束等操作。网络环境下如何动态地采集来自 来表达,产品的设计就是一个不断进行约束建立、扩充、和 协同设计的各个领域小组的约束,添加到设计产品对象模型 求解的过程。 中,是实现约束网络构建的基础。XML(ExtensibleMarkup 基于任务分解的产品设计一般由一抽象模块开始,随着设 计的进行,对模块进行细化,分成几个子设计模块,自顶向下 有可扩展性强、高度结构化、便于网络的传输,以及可在异构 进行设计,同时各模块之间通过对设计属性值的相互约束进行 的系统间进信息交流等特点。从数据组织的角度来看,XML 连接。例如一个产品先分解为几个部件、部件间存在装配、功 采取的是半结构化的数据模式,主要特点有:半结构化数据可 能要求等约束;各个部件又可以划分为相应的零件,进行详细 以先有数据,后有模式,模式可以随着数据的不断更新而动态 设计。这样的设计模式来构建产品对象约束网络的构建应当也 改变;半结构化数据的模式用于描述数据的结构信息,而不是 是分层和逐步细化完善的过程。然而对于同一个设计对象,不 对数据结构进行强制性定义;半结构化数据的模式可以根据数 同的设计领域A毫ent的视角不同,他们有自己的领域知识和设 据处理不同阶段的视角不同而不同,如针对某个应用描述只精 计准则,按照自己的思路去求解他们所关心的问题,建立属于 确地描述数据的一部分结构,而此应用不关心的其它部分数据 自身领域的产品模型,此模型是产品在此领域的映像。这样多 结构则可以是非精确的。因此本文基于XML表达约束信息, 领域约束网络构建应当包含两个方面:一是根据设计对象(如 各个设计小组产生的约束信息经服务器转换成XML文档后, 零件、部件和产品)在各个领域的设计要求,构建出相应领域 就可以方便地地进行约束信息的传输,同时也为协同设计系统 的约束网络;二是因为各个领域设计的是同一个产品,必然会 具有良好的可扩展性提供了一个基础. 通过产品本身的设计要求产生关联

文档评论(0)

开心农场 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档